Plans for the expansion of the Portiuncula University Hospital Emergency Department has progressed to stage two in the Health Service Executive (HSE) Capital Plan.

Senator Aisling Dolan welcomes the announcement of progress in the expansion of Portiuncula University Hospital Emergency Department, the project moves to the appraisal stage.

Over 30,000 people attended Portiuncula University Hospital Emergency Department last year and the challenge is we are probably the only hospital in the Saolta group who haven’t had any work done to our ED. We need more beds in ED and this will ensure that there is space for ambulances, paediatrics and medical assessment unit. I’ve worked with Minister Donnelly and the Taoiseach’s office to ensure the ED expansion plan was included in the HSE Capital Plan for an ED extension and I am now delighted to confirm the project is moving to stage two i.e., appraisal. This will mean there will be adequate space for children within ED and an additional 9 treatment bays when the project is completed.

Many people can now see the new 50 bed ward block building on the hospital grounds. In 2019, I secured a meeting with then Minister Simon Harris, then Minister for Health and the clinical management team in Portiuncula where funding was allocated to a 50 bed ward block. These new single beds en-suite will be an incredible addition to the hospital for patients and their families in terms of infection control, dignity, privacy especially at end of life.   This fantastic development will be fully completed later this summer. This is the largest development and multi-million-euro investment in our hospital for decades.

The HSE plan also includes Replacement of Central Sterile Services Decontamination (CSSD) Unit for Reusable Invasive Medical Devices in Portiuncula University Hospital and this will also provide a service for Roscommon UH.

Work will also commence on fire safety and an upgrade of the Fire detection and alarm network complete and also works at the FA & emergency lighting medical block

Construction of 2nd MV substation incorporating 2x MV transformers, ring main unit, associated switchgear, LV supply, standby generator is also part of the HSE capital plan
